Road injuries are tragically the number one cause of unintentional deaths among children in the United States. Between 2021 and 2022, Children’s Wisconsin emergency departments and urgent care centers treated a staggering 2,284 children for injuries sustained in car crashes. The Children’s Wisconsin car seat program is proactively working to reduce these alarming statistics by providing crucial resources and education to families. As Ashley Mahnke, program manager of the Injury Prevention team at Children’s Wisconsin, emphasizes, “We want to prevent those injuries. We want to either give them a product that they need or help educate families.”
The cornerstone of child car safety is education. The free car seat program Milwaukee WI families can access through Children’s Wisconsin prioritizes empowering caregivers with knowledge. Through this program, parents and families who utilize Children’s Wisconsin primary care providers can receive comprehensive guidance on proper car seat installation and harnessing techniques. Any questions or concerns are addressed by trained professionals, ensuring parents feel confident and informed. Caregivers are given hands-on practice installing car seats and correctly securing a child, reinforcing the learning process through practical application. Recognizing that financial constraints can be a barrier to safety, the clinic also offers discounted car seats to families who qualify, making safety accessible to more families in Milwaukee.
Lisa Schmidt, a daycare infant teacher, personally experienced the benefits of this program. After her niece was involved in a car accident, she learned her seemingly new car seat was no longer safe to use. Acting on a recommendation from the Milwaukee Fire Department, Lisa contacted the Children’s Wisconsin car seat program. She received an appointment quickly and was thoroughly educated on car seat safety by Ashley. “Ashley showed me every detail on it,” Lisa recounts. “She showed me how to put the car seat in a car, and how to keep it safe and tight.” Lisa left her appointment with a high-quality car seat, often referring to it as a “Cadillac of car seats,” for just $20. She was especially grateful for the opportunity to ask questions and learn crucial safety tips, such as the dangers of putting children in car seats while wearing bulky winter coats.
The free car seat program Milwaukee WI offers is part of a broader commitment by Children’s Wisconsin to minimize child injuries related to car travel. These efforts span across various platforms, including car seat clinics, primary care offices, community service initiatives, social work programs, and home visitation programs. The aim is to educate parents on the most current safe practices for traveling with children in cars. Car seat technology and safety research are constantly advancing, leading to updated laws and best practices that may not be widely known by all parents. The program bridges this knowledge gap, ensuring families have access to the latest safety information.
In the previous year alone, the car seat clinic distributed 179 car seats to families within the Children’s Wisconsin network, demonstrating the program’s significant reach and impact.
